What are 라이닝 플레이트 and Why are They Important?

라이닝 플레이트 are typically made from high-strength, wear-resistant materials like ceramic, polyurethane, or specialized alloys. They are installed on the inner surfaces of equipment such as chutes, hoppers, silos, and conveyors to protect the base material from the impact and abrasion caused by bulk solids. The importance of these plates lies in their ability to prevent costly downtime due to repairs, reduce material loss, and improve the overall efficiency of material handling processes. Properly selected and installed 라이닝 플레이트 contribute significantly to a safer and more productive work environment. Common Materials Used in 라이닝 플레이트

The material selection for 라이닝 플레이트 is crucial and depends on the specific application and the type of material being handled. Here's a breakdown of common materials:

  • Ceramic: Offers exceptional wear resistance and high-temperature stability, ideal for handling abrasive materials at high velocities.
  • Polyurethane: Provides excellent impact resistance and noise reduction, suitable for handling materials that cause significant impact.
  • Alloy Steel: Durable and versatile, often used in heavy-duty applications requiring high strength and resistance to deformation.
  • Rubber: Offers good cushioning and noise dampening properties, suitable for handling fragile materials.

라이닝 플레이트 Materials: A Comparative Analysis

Choosing the right 라이닝 플레이트 material is vital for optimizing performance and longevity. Here’s a comparison of common materials:

Material Abrasion Resistance Impact Resistance Cost
Ceramic Excellent Good High
Polyurethane Good Excellent Medium
Alloy Steel Very Good Very Good Medium to High
Rubber Fair Good Low

Applications of 라이닝 플레이트 Across Industries

라이닝 플레이트 find widespread use in various sectors:

  • Mining: Protecting chutes and hoppers from the abrasive impact of ore and rock.
  • Agriculture: Lining grain elevators and conveyors to prevent wear and tear from grain and other agricultural products.
  • Cement Production: Shielding silos and transfer points from the abrasive nature of cement.
  • Power Generation: Protecting coal handling systems from wear and abrasion.

Frequently Asked Questions (FAQs)

What is the typical lifespan of 라이닝 플레이트?

The lifespan of 라이닝 플레이트 varies depending on the material, the abrasiveness of the handled material, and the operating conditions. Ceramic plates can last for many years with minimal wear, while polyurethane may require replacement more frequently. Regular inspections are vital to identify wear and tear. How do I determine the correct thickness of the 라이닝 플레이트?

Determining the correct thickness depends on the impact energy and abrasion rate of the material being handled. Higher impact energies and more abrasive materials require thicker plates. What installation methods are typically used for 라이닝 플레이트?

Common installation methods include adhesive bonding, mechanical fastening, and welding. The best method depends on the material of the lining plate and the equipment being lined. Can 라이닝 플레이트 be used in high-temperature applications?

Yes, certain materials like ceramic are suitable for high-temperature applications. However, the temperature limits vary depending on the specific material. It's crucial to select a material that can withstand the operating temperature without degrading its properties.
